Circular errors are caused by adding the cell name of a/an _______ cell to a formula.

A. absolute
B. adjacent
C. relative
D. active

Answer:

D. active

Explanation:

A circular error is a mistake in a formula in Excel because it refers to its own cell. This can cause an incorrect result or that other formula gets a zero.

The answer is active cell because this is the cell that is currently selected in Excel. So, if you have a circular error is because you are referring in the formula to its own cell that is the one that is selected (active cell).
